Hi,

I am running Winbuilder [78 SP2] under Windows XP and attempting to build a VistaPE iso. After the build certain software does not show up. I have selected passwords and unlockers under the apps/security branch of VistaPE CAPI v.12(RC1b common API) but they do not end up in the build. The log shows that the scripts have executed. Under Passwords for instance there is NT-2K-2K3 Server Domain Pass Changer, NTPWEdit 0.3 and sala's Password Renew 1.1-Beta but none of them show up in the completed build. Other scripts such as the antivirus script under the security branch work ok. Is there something beyond just putting a check in the check box that needs to be done to allow these apps to be installed in the build? I have attached the log.

That's a puzzler. It sure looks as if the programs were copied and the shortcut specifications were passed to the loader. You're sure that they don't appear under Start | Programs | Security?

Can you look in VistaPE-Core.iso with 7-ZIP or equivalent and see if the programs are there in the Programs directory? And that the shortcuts are listed in vistape.cfg in the root of the ISO?
